现浇梁钢筋密集情况下混凝土振捣技术改良  被引量:1

Improvement of Concrete Vibration Technology based on Dense Reinforcement of Cast-in-Place Beam

摘  要:针对现浇梁钢筋密集工况下局部混凝土振捣不充分问题,对现有混凝土振捣技术进行改良。在现浇梁钢筋密集区域提前规划振捣点,预埋PVC管作为振捣棒伸入钢筋内部的预留空间,以一种前置规划、前置预留的方式有效保证在不扰动现浇梁整体钢筋骨架的前提下,为振捣棒提供充足的伸入空间,有保证了现浇梁密集钢筋情况下梁体内部混凝土充分振捣。In view of the problem of insufficient local vibration in the case of dense reinforcement of cast-in-place beams,the paper improves the existing concrete vibration technology.The vibration points are planned in advance in the area with dense reinforcement of cast-in-place beams,and the embedded PVC pipe is used as the reserved space for the vibrator to extend into the reinforcement.In a way of pre planning and pre reservation,it is effectively guaranteed to provide sufficient extension space for the vibrator without disturbing the overall reinforcement framework of cast-in-place beams,which effectively ensures sufficient vibration inside the beam body when the cast-in-place beam is densely reinforced.
